Women empowerment can be defined as a means to promote a woman’s sense of self-worth, their ability to determine their own choices and their right to influence social changes for themselves and others.

Students of 8A are here with their podcast on women empowerment to spread awareness amongst the public. The podcast comprises a speech of Ms. Kiran Bedi, the first woman in India to join the officer ranks of the Indian Police Service. She introduced several reforms at Tihar Jail, which gained world-wide acclaim. The podcast also includes an interview of Dr Zakeena, a retired professor from SBS college, who has spoken about how women can empower themselves, remove inhibitions, identify their strengths, while understanding that it’s their fundamental right.
